Show Notes

The recent border clash between China and India is seen as a watershed moment in the two nuclear nations’ relationship. How will its repercussions affect Asia, and the rest of the world?

Contributors: . Chris Dougherty - a senior fellow with the Defence Programme at the Centre for New American Securities. . Ananth Krishnan – a correspondent for the Hindu newspaper. And the author of “India’s China Challenge” . Tanvi Madan – a senior fellow in the Foreign Policy programme at the Brookings Institution. . Yu Jie - a Senior Research Fellow on China at Chatham House.

Presenter: Tanya Beckett Series Producer: Estelle Doyle
